Dark Hammock Legacy Ranch Welcome to Dark Hammock Legacy Ranch, a beef cattle operation, beautiful retreat, wedding event venue, and a unique part of Florida's heritage.

A gentle breeze flutters through the leaves of 200-year-old granddaddy oaks draped with Spanish Moss. The sun peeks through the leaves of the oaks, tall palmettos and pines. As visitors here take in the natural beauty surrounding them, they realize they’ve left behind that white background noise that is so big a part of our culture. They have entered virgin land: Undisturbed, pristine Florida coun

tryside where cattle roam green pastures. Here, they get a glimpse what life was like 200 years ago when this was a land virtually without fences. When cattlemen made this part of central western Highland County an overnight destination. It was here, under a thick oak hammock that the pioneers could bed down for the night, their cattle safe in a corral. They didn’t have to take four-hour shifts to calm the cattle; everyone could get a good night sleep. Today the property is called Dark Hammock Legacy Ranch, named after the oak hammock. And it still is a place of rest. Today it is a destination for those who long for the tranquility of a country refuge, far from the noise of interstate traffic.

On August 20, Florida Commissioner of Agriculture Wilton Simpson announced an extension for Florida’s agricultural producers to apply for more than $600 million in disaster assistance for impacts from the 2023 and 2024 hurricane seasons. Florida producers now have until January 1, 2027, to apply for the Florida Block Grant Disaster Relief Program. Eligible agricultural producers can apply for grant funding to address infrastructure damage, market loss, citrus loss, and timber damage caused by recent hurricanes. https://centralfloridaagnews.com/simpson-extends-deadline-for-agricultural-producers-to-apply-for-over-600m-in-hurricane-disaster-relief/

Few animals generate as much conversation around the ranch as the coyote. Coyotes are nearly everywhere in Florida now — they reached the Panhandle in the late 1960s, expanded rapidly through the following decades, and are now established in all 67 counties. Worth noting: they aren’t an invasive or introduced species here. They spread into Florida naturally as the native red wolf disappeared, and the state recognizes them as established through that range expansion. They are here to stay.

“With hot weather in full swing and cattle standing in ponds and streams, producers should watch for foot rot,” says Patrick Davis, University of Missouri Extension livestock field specialist. Foot rot can limit cattle mobility, reduce performance, increase treatment costs and hurt profitability.

The Florida Department of Agriculture and Consumer Services (FDACS) has issued a Crisis Emergency Exemption authorizing the use of Centric® 40WG (thiamethoxam) for the management of pasture mealybug in Florida pasture grasses and rangeland. This emergency authorization is effective immediately and provides producers with a management option while a longer-term Section 18 exemption is pursued.

If you’ve watched afternoon thunderstorms roll across Florida lately, you might assume the state’s drought troubles are finally over.
Unfortunately, a few summer downpours can’t erase months of rainfall deficits.

Florida is primarily a cow-calf state, and pasture provides much of the nutrition those herds need. When rainfall totals lag, grass growth suffers.
